Understanding Burnout: The Silent Killer
Burnout isn’t overnight—it’s a gradual decline. It manifests through emotional fatigue, detachment, and diminished productivity. High-achievers, in particular, push themselves harder, taking on more than they can handle, often feeling like mistakes are unacceptable. Without intervention, burnout leads to physical ailments, emotional breakdowns, and a loss of joy in work and life.
Spot the Signs Before It’s Too Late
Be vigilant. Recognize these warning signals:
- Sleepless nights and insomnia
- Chronic fatigue and lack of motivation
- Difficulty concentrating and forgetfulness
- Loss of appetite or unhealthy eating habits
- Heightened anxiety and emotional outbursts
- Feelings of isolation and distrust
- Decreased productivity despite long hours
- Pessimism and cynicism about success
If these resonate, it’s time to pause and prioritize your well-being.
Reignite Your Inner Fire: Practical Steps to Prevent Burnout
1. Identify Stressors: Write down what drains your energy and develop strategies to address each.
2. Set Boundaries: Learn to say no. Delegate tasks and trust your team’s capabilities.
3. Prioritize Rest: Schedule downtime after intense projects. Remember, “stop and smell the roses.”
4. Limit Digital Distractions: Control your social media and gadget usage to conserve mental energy.
5. Expand Your Horizons: Meet new people, explore different perspectives, and seek inspiration outside your usual environment.
6. Create a Work-Life Buffer: Avoid bringing work home. Dedicate evenings to family and personal pursuits.
7. Balance and Self-Care: Cultivate hobbies, exercise, meditate, or simply enjoy quiet moments—your mental clarity depends on it.
